Describe glass doors and their typical characteristics.
What will be an ideal response?
Glass doors may be frameless with metal channels to hold a pivot hinging apparatus or have a very narrow metal frame on all sides or a wider frame that provides a stronger door for use in areas where heavy traffic is expected. The glass must meet building code safety requirements.
